Australian Executor Trustees

Australian Executor Trustees (AET) is the amalgamation of four trustee companies and has been providing trustee services to Australians since 1880.

Within AET, there are three divisions:

Estate and Trustee Services provides trustee services to individuals:

  1. Estate planning, Wills and powers of attorney
  2. Estate, trust and financial management
  3. Philanthropy

All of these specialist services can be unbundled.  This simply means that you retain your relationship with your trusted adviser (financial advisers, lawyers, accountants, etc) and AET works in partnership with them to help you achieve the best possible outcome.

The Corporate Trust division provides corporate trustee services to the financial services industry, such as acting as custodian for managed investment schemes and trustee for securitisations, structured finance transactions, note and bond issues, as well as providing processing and escrow agent services.

The Superannuation division is one of the only providers in Australia to offer both small superannuation solutions.

  1. The Private Super Fund is a small APRA fund that allows you to run your own super fund but with the assistance of a professional trustee company – AET.
  2. The AET SMSF is a self-managed super fund establishment and administration service that helps you establish your own superannuation fund and provides administration and portfolio management services to help you keep on top of your super. Unlike a SAF, with an SMSF, you are responsible for the compliance of your fund.
